    The principle of a Courier Bag Making Machine involves several key steps and components to efficiently produce courier bags. Here's an overview of the principle:


    Material Feeding: The machine begins by feeding the raw material, typically polyethylene (PE) or polypropylene (PP) film rolls, into the machine. These rolls serve as the primary material for manufacturing courier bags.

    Material Cutting: The film rolls are then accurately cut into the desired width and length using precision cutting mechanisms within the machine. This ensures uniformity and consistency in the size of the courier bags.

    Sealing and Welding: The cut film pieces are then fed into a sealing and welding section of the machine. Here, heat sealing technology is employed to seal the edges of the film together, forming the sides and bottom of the courier bags. High-frequency welding or ultrasonic welding may also be used for certain types of courier bags.

    Bag Forming: Once the sides and bottom of the bags are sealed, the machine proceeds to fold and shape the film into the desired bag configuration. This may involve folding the film longitudinally to create the bag's sides and bottom, followed by transverse sealing to form the bag's bottom and closure.

    Handle Attachment (Optional): Some courier bags may include handles for easy carrying. In such cases, the machine may incorporate a handle attachment mechanism to add handles to the bags during the manufacturing process.

    Printing (Optional): If required, the machine may include a printing station where logos, barcodes, shipping information, or other customizations can be printed directly onto the courier bags as they are being produced.

    Cutting and Stacking: Once the bags are formed and any printing or handle attachment is completed, they are cut from the continuous roll and stacked for packaging or further processing. Automatic stacking mechanisms ensure efficient handling and stacking of the finished bags.

    Quality Control: Throughout the manufacturing process, quality control measures are implemented to ensure that the courier bags meet the desired specifications in terms of dimensions, seal strength, printing accuracy, and overall quality.

    Q4:How does a Courier Bag Making Machine work?

    A:The machine operates by processing rolls of raw material, typically polyethylene (PE) or polypropylene (PP) films. These rolls are fed into the machine, which then cuts, seals, welds, forms, and optionally prints and attaches handles to produce finished courier bags.


    Q5:What types of materials can be used with a Courier Bag Making Machine?

    A:Courier Bag Making Machines are designed to handle various types of flexible packaging materials, including polyethylene (PE), polypropylene (PP), and other similar thermoplastic films commonly used for packaging applications.


    Q6:What are the key features of a Courier Bag Making Machine?

    A:Key features of a Courier Bag Making Machine include material feeding, cutting, sealing, welding, bag forming, optional handle attachment, optional printing capabilities, cutting, stacking, and quality control measures.
